State Street SPDR EURO Stoxx 50 ETF's wheel combines cash-secured puts and covered calls into a repeatable cycle: sell puts at strikes where you'd be happy to own FEZ, and if assigned, sell calls at strikes where you'd be happy to sell. The wheel works best on liquid, high-quality names with stable fundamentals and active options markets — exactly the profile many large-cap leaders fit. The mechanics are simple: sell a cash-secured put on FEZ, collect premium, and either keep the premium if it expires worthless or take assignment at a discount to current price. Once assigned, sell covered calls against the shares to keep collecting premium until they're called away. The State Street SPDR EURO STOXX 50 ETF seeks to provide investment results that, before fees and expenses, correspond generally to the total return performance of the EURO STOXX 50 Index (the "Index")The EURO STOXX 50 Index is designed to represent the performance of some of the largest companies across components of the 20 EURO STOXX Supersector IndexesThe Index captures approximately 60% of the free-float market capitalization of the EURO STOXX Total Market Index
